          Re: mob location

          Actually, BST is more effective at this if you level it up. RNG on the other hand is pretty decent range even at lvl 1. If you've only unlocked jobs, I'd go sub RNG and check the zone out you want to try. It'll be less expensive in the long run. BST gets Wide Scan range upgrades after RNG does. So if you have lvl 1 on both jobs, it'll be most effective to sub the RNG for widescan.

            Re: mob location

            Collecting items for the Aht Urhan access? If so, you'll find a lot more Ghouls in Gusgen Mines (off of Konschtat Highlands). You can find a few bogies in there as well, but there are a fair number of those in Bubirimu Peninsula on the beaches.

              Re: mob location

              From experience I know a few Bogies spawn close to water (in the dunes). Check the two beaches and then there's one or two more around the Valkurm Emperor spawn area. If you follow the tunnel at the north west corner you can find another Bogy near the Song Runes there.

              Also, if you are specifically looking for those mobs you may want to consider Gusgen Mines. Although I'm not sure what level you are. Its a pretty good place to find Ghouls.
